Gran Veigadares Albariño Barrica 2012; it is a limited edition of 1,000 bottles, the result of an exhaustive selection of vineyards, varietals and barrels, as well as the use of aging on lees that make it a unique wine.

The personality of this albariño is built from a three-year ageing process. Gran Veigadares knows up to three different cribs, in which it forges its character accompanied by lees: a wooden vat, French and American oak barrels and a stainless steel tank.

This dance of containers and aromas ends in the bottle itself, in which it rests with its notes of wood.

Tasting….

  • Golden straw yellow, amber with gold reflections. Clean and bright.
  • High aromatic intensity, vanilla, balsamic, cocoa, reminiscent of its passage through barrels. The fruity and floral notes of the variety stand out.
  • Powerful, tasty, unctuous attack on the palate with a very good balance between fruity and barrel sensations. Notes of fruit, rosemary, smoked, dairy. Long and aromatic after-ossal. Marked tannins, well integrated acidity and long final persistence.

Name of Facilities: Bodegas Adegas Galegas.

Trade name of the product: Gran Veigadares Albariño Barrica 2012

Appellation of Origin: Rías Baixas.

Aging: 6 months in American oak, 12 months of work on its lees and, another 12 months of refinement in the bottle.

Variety: Albariño, Treixadura and Loureiro.

Vintage: 2012

Alcohol Content: 13º.

Operating temperature: Between 8 and 11º
